๐ฎ๐ณ Hello in India
In India, many people say โNamaste.โ ๐
When saying Namaste, people join their hands together and give a small bow.
โญ It means: โI respect you.โ
โญ It is a polite and kind greeting.
๐บ๐ธ Hello in the United States
In the United States, people usually say โHelloโ or โHi.โ ๐
Friends often wave their hands or smile when greeting each other.
โญ It is simple and friendly.
๐ซ๐ท Hello in France
In France, people say โBonjour.โ ๐
โญ It means โGood day.โ
โญ People say it in shops, schools, and when meeting someone politely.
๐ฏ๐ต Hello in Japan
In Japan, people say โKonnichiwa.โ ๐
People also give a small bow when greeting someone.
โญ Bowing shows respect and good manners.
๐ช๐ธ Hello in Spain
In Spain, people say โHola.โ ๐
โญ It is a cheerful and happy greeting.
โญ Friends often say it with a big smile.
๐ Why Greetings Are Important
Greeting someone is important because it:
๐ Shows kindness
๐ค Helps people make friends
๐ Makes others feel welcome
Even if the words are different, the meaning is the same everywhere โ being friendly and respectful.
People around the world may speak different languages, but a simple greeting can bring everyone closer together.
